The Enduring Legacy of the Oyster Case:
Before discussing the specific allure of blue dials, it's crucial to acknowledge the foundational element that unites all Oyster models: the Oyster case itself. Patented by Rolex in 1926, this revolutionary design represents a watershed moment in watchmaking history. Its hermetically sealed construction, featuring a screw-down crown and case back, provided unprecedented water resistance, effectively shielding the delicate movement from the elements. This innovation not only enhanced the watch's durability but also redefined the possibilities of wristwatches, allowing them to be worn in previously unimaginable conditions. The Oyster case, therefore, forms the bedrock of the exceptional performance and reliability for which Rolex is renowned, a quality that significantly contributes to the value and desirability of all Oyster models, including those with blue dials.
